I happened to find this inn with a private sauna on Rakuten Travel.I couldn't get a private sauna at the time I wanted from Rakuten, so I checked the official website and found that the time I wanted was available, so I made a reservation.At that time, I was worried because the sauna time was 2 hours earlier than the check-in time, so I asked a question on the official LINE (not AI) and received a polite reply.We went to Suzaka Station and took a taxi to the hotel, but there were almost no taxis at the taxi stand at Suzaka Station.I think you should be prepared to wait quite a while.Taxi fare is approximately 5,000 yen.Also, since there is no convenience store near the inn, there is an AEON store in front of Suzaka Station, so we recommend getting whatever you need there before heading to the inn.First, check-in is done using your smartphone by scanning a QR code.You can also reserve a private open-air bath from your smartphone.There was also a designated iPhone in the room, which I was supposed to use.If you go in the summer, there will be a lot of insects, so be careful if you don't like insects.There are quite a few insects in the private sauna and open-air bath.It's a hot spring, but it smells like sulfur and feels like THE hot spring.My skin becomes smooth, but if I don't wash it off thoroughly, when I took off my clothes to take a bath the next day, it smelled like sulfur.The food was different from what I saw on YouTube.It's good because it was delicious, but I would be happy if the latest version of the meal menu could be published somewhere in the media.I heard that breakfast has been changed to mushroom porridge.This was super delicious and I was hooked!One thing I was disappointed with was the temperature of the water bath.I went in August, and the temperature is high nationwide this year, so it can't be helped, but it wasn't cold (´;ω;`)If possible, I would appreciate it if you could put ice in the cooler box to lower the water temperature to your desired temperature!Overall it was good and there are a lot of things I want to write about.I can't put it into words, so if you're interested, please go and check it out!
